VPJ7396 Brake Fluid Reservoir
There are no downloads for this product.
VLD2078 - Weathercap 3 1/2" - (89mm)
VPD5181 - Oil Filter - Spin On
VPH2177 Halfshaft Outer Seal
VPH4305 Bearing